Character Dynamics and Ensemble Chemistry
The interplay between leads and supporting actors formed the emotional core of the 2022 cast. Wednesday navigated mystery and rivalry while maintaining her razor-edged wit, anchored by allies and adversaries alike.
Enid Sinclair provided heartfelt contrast to Wednesday’s detachment, showcasing vulnerability and loyalty. Tyler Galpin added tension as the charming yet suspicious transfer student, blurring the line between ally and antagonist.
